A LEGACY OF INNOVATION
Thinking above and beyond is what we do. For more than 85
years, we’ve been reimagining the experience of flight — and
where it can take us.

We are pioneers. We were the first to break the sound barrier


and to certify a commercial helicopter. We were a part of
NASA’s first lunar mission and introduced tiltrotor systems to
the world. Today, we’re elevating the commercial helicopter
market with advanced aircraft and technology.

Empty Weight (Standard Configuration) 4,465 lbs 2,025 kg

Useful Load (Internal, Standard Configuration) 2,535 lbs 1,150 kg

Useful Load (Internal, Standard Configuration, IGW3) 3,014 lbs 1,367 kg

Max Gross Weight (Internal) 7,000 lbs 3,175 kg

Max Gross Weight (Internal, IGW3) 7,500 lbs 3,402 kg

Max Gross Weight (External Load) 8,000 lbs 3,629 kg

Cargo Hook Capacity 3,000 lbs 1,361 kg


1
Standard Max GW, ISA, Std fuel - no reserve, at 4000 ft (1219 m)
2
Total contiguous area, including baggage compartment. Does not include copilot volume of 28 ft3/0.8 m3
3
Operations at 7,500 lb (where approved for use) require optional internal increased gross weight (IGW) kit and may add up to 21 lb to standard configuration empty weight
